[Patch, AArch64] Optimized implementation of vget_low_* in arm_neon.h.
- From: Tejas Belagod <tbelagod at arm dot com>
- To: "gcc-patches at gcc dot gnu dot org" <gcc-patches at gcc dot gnu dot org>
- Date: Tue, 20 Aug 2013 12:21:46 +0100
- Subject: [Patch, AArch64] Optimized implementation of vget_low_* in arm_neon.h.
Hi,
This patch replaces all inline asm implementations of vget_low_* in arm_neon.h
with optimized implementations using other neon intrinsics.
Tested with aarch64-none-elf.
OK?
Thanks,
Tejas Belagod
ARM.
2013-08-20 Tejas Belagod <tejas.belagod@arm.com>
gcc/
* config/aarch64/arm_neon.h: Replace all inline asm implementations
of vget_low_* with optimized implementations.
diff --git a/gcc/config/aarch64/arm_neon.h b/gcc/config/aarch64/arm_neon.h
index 13ef11d..a777196 100644
--- a/gcc/config/aarch64/arm_neon.h
+++ b/gcc/config/aarch64/arm_neon.h
@@ -3805,6 +3805,85 @@ vreinterpretq_u32_p16 (poly16x8_t __a)
return (uint32x4_t) __builtin_aarch64_reinterpretv4siv8hi ((int16x8_t) __a);
}
+#define __GET_LOW(__TYPE) \
+ uint64x2_t tmp = vreinterpretq_u64_##__TYPE (__a); \
+ uint64_t lo = vgetq_lane_u64 (tmp, 0); \
+ return vreinterpret_##__TYPE##_u64 (lo);
+
+__extension__ static __inline float32x2_t __attribute__ ((__always_inline__))
+vget_low_f32 (float32x4_t __a)
+{
+ __GET_LOW (f32);
+}
+
+__extension__ static __inline float64x1_t __attribute__ ((__always_inline__))
+vget_low_f64 (float64x2_t __a)
+{
+ return vgetq_lane_f64 (__a, 0);
+}
+
+__extension__ static __inline poly8x8_t __attribute__ ((__always_inline__))
+vget_low_p8 (poly8x16_t __a)
+{
+ __GET_LOW (p8);
+}
+
+__extension__ static __inline poly16x4_t __attribute__ ((__always_inline__))
+vget_low_p16 (poly16x8_t __a)
+{
+ __GET_LOW (p16);
+}
+
+__extension__ static __inline int8x8_t __attribute__ ((__always_inline__))
+vget_low_s8 (int8x16_t __a)
+{
+ __GET_LOW (s8);
+}
+
+__extension__ static __inline int16x4_t __attribute__ ((__always_inline__))
+vget_low_s16 (int16x8_t __a)
+{
+ __GET_LOW (s16);
+}
+
+__extension__ static __inline int32x2_t __attribute__ ((__always_inline__))
+vget_low_s32 (int32x4_t __a)
+{
+ __GET_LOW (s32);
+}
+
+__extension__ static __inline int64x1_t __attribute__ ((__always_inline__))
+vget_low_s64 (int64x2_t __a)
+{
+ return vgetq_lane_s64 (__a, 0);
+}
+
+__extension__ static __inline uint8x8_t __attribute__ ((__always_inline__))
+vget_low_u8 (uint8x16_t __a)
+{
+ __GET_LOW (u8);
+}
+
+__extension__ static __inline uint16x4_t __attribute__ ((__always_inline__))
+vget_low_u16 (uint16x8_t __a)
+{
+ __GET_LOW (u16);
+}
+
+__extension__ static __inline uint32x2_t __attribute__ ((__always_inline__))
+vget_low_u32 (uint32x4_t __a)
+{
+ __GET_LOW (u32);
+}
+
+__extension__ static __inline uint64x1_t __attribute__ ((__always_inline__))
+vget_low_u64 (uint64x2_t __a)
+{
+ return vgetq_lane_u64 (__a, 0);
+}
+
+#undef __GET_LOW
+
